## Env Vars: GC Pauses in Matchforge

Matchforge has been seeing 200ms+ garbage-collection pauses during peak matching. For the eng sync: we now tune heap sizing via `MF_HEAP_TARGET` and pause budget via `MF_GC_BUDGET_MS`. Metrics ship to the Pulseline collector every 10 seconds. The collector requires an auth credential, set in the env file as follows:

vault entry, fadup-tagag: RELAY_SECRET8=2fd92179

### Action item: Harrowfield gateway buffering

During the outage, the Harrowfield telemetry gateway dropped readings from roughly forty tractors because its in-memory buffer had no overflow policy. Owner for the fix is the Fieldwire team: add disk-backed spill, cap retention at six hours, and alert when the buffer exceeds half capacity. Target is two sprints out. Progress will be reported at this sync until closed. Design notes, capacity math, and the review checklist are being tracked on the internal page:

runbook for yahop-tajep: https://jenkins.olvarqstack.internal/settings

INTERNAL MEMO — Finance Team, Dellwick Instruments

Subject: Q3 Cash-Flow Forecast

The Q3 forecast shows net operating inflows up 6% on Q2, driven by earlier-than-expected receivables from the Larkmoor distribution channel. Capital outlays remain on plan, though the tooling refresh at the Penfold site may shift into Q4. Please update departmental submissions by the usual mid-month deadline. One confidential item on business plans is appended below.

board note of yafog-yajep: Ralysax Foods is in early talks to buy Druirek Logistics for about $49.7 million. The Pelael launch date is November 1, and nothing goes to the press before then.

Subject: Catalog cache invalidation — read this first

New folks: the Thornbury catalog caches product pages in Mistvale for ten minutes. Price or stock edits must publish an invalidation event, or stale pages persist until TTL. Never flush the whole cache manually; use the targeted purge job. Tonight's release tightens the event path so edits propagate in under a second. The build carrying this change is noted below.

trace token, bawep-fahof: htk6_262092